Chapter 5
Fear in the Corridors
Another 'accident' occurs, this time more severe. Panic begins to spread among the students as they fear the Centenary Jaguar is indeed being summoned.
The air in Cora Amauta, usually buzzing with the hum of learning and the scent of brewing potions, had taken on a different quality. It wasn't the invigorating scent of new spells or the comforting aroma of Mrs. Gable’s famous lemon scones from the kitchens. This was a thinner, colder air, tinged with the metallic tang of fear. And it had started, as most things did, with a whisper.
Emiliano, ever the meticulous note-taker, had been sketching the intricate patterns of the enchanted vines that climbed the north tower when he’d heard it. A hushed conversation near the forbidden alcove, where the oldest, most forgotten texts were kept. He’d caught only fragments, hushed and urgent, about ‘the ritual’ and ‘the hundredth year.’ He’d dismissed it at first, just the usual rumour mill churning out fantastical nonsense. But then came the incident with the levitation charms in the Great Hall.
It wasn’t a simple mishap, like a misplaced spell or a wobbling enchantment. No, this was… violent. A group of first-years, practicing their basic levitation, had suddenly found their chairs not just lifted, but violently flung against the far wall. Luckily, their spells had flickered out just in time, leaving them shaken but unharmed, piled in a heap of startled limbs and scattered parchment. But the sheer force, the unnaturalness of it, had sent a ripple of unease through the student body.
